# Break-Glass Access — InvoForge Renderer

Plugin authors normally interact with the InvoForge PDF renderer through the sandboxed plugin API only. Break-glass access exists solely for incidents where a malformed plugin corrupts the render queue and the sandbox cannot be reached. Request approval from the on-call steward first; all break-glass sessions are logged and reviewed within 24 hours. Once approval is granted, unlock the emergency console using the recovery passphrase that appears immediately below.

recovery phrase for yawif-hahif: druys-kelius-ralax-raliel

// Dark-mode support in the Lumenfall admin dashboard.
// Plugin authors: do not hardcode colors. Resolve tokens through the
// ThemeBridge client below; it returns the active palette and listens
// for scheme changes so your panels flip without a reload.
// Contrast ratios are enforced server-side — submissions that bypass
// tokens fail review. Initialize the client once per plugin, at mount,
// never per render. The client authenticates against the internal
// ThemeBridge service. Use the key that follows.

API key for hagug-kajof: vxb4-HrJ9

## Runbook: Tilepacker Prefetcher

Quick one for release: Tilepacker warms the map-tile cache before each regional launch. Kick it off with `tilepacker warm --region` and watch the `prefetch_lag` gauge — anything under 200ms and you're golden. Config lives in `.env`: `TILE_ZOOM_MAX` caps prefetch depth, `TILE_CONCURRENCY` defaults to 8. The prefetcher won't talk to the tile origin without its upstream credential, so before running anything, drop this line into the `.env` file:

env line for kawif-fadug: RELAY_SECRET20=06912eabac08d98736ad

Order cutoff at Millet & Rye is 14:00 sharp, local time. Orders entered after cutoff roll to the next bake day — no exceptions, the ovens are scheduled overnight. The intake form enforces this, but phone orders don't, so double-check timestamps before confirming. Holiday cutoffs differ; check the posted calendar. Questions about cutoff disputes go to the order desk at the address below.

escalation mailbox, kagef-kawef: frador_zorix@tolvaqlabs.internal